4B at 200 East 16th Street is a charming studio residence, where timeless prewar character meets thoughtful modern updates. A gracious entry foyer, framed by an original archway and complemented by two deep, customized closets, offers a warm and elegant welcome home. The apartment features a renovated kitchen and bathroom, beautifully refinished hardwood floors, and a well-designed layout that maximizes both function and style. Just off the main living area, a versatile alcove provides the perfect space for a home office or dedicated dining area. Adjacent to the bathroom is a separate dressing area complete with a large customized closet and ample room for additional furnishings such as a dresser or vanity. Residents of 200 East 16th Street enjoy a 24 hour attended lobby and a Live In Superintendent. Amenities include a gym, community room, a recently renovated laundry facility, bike room and private storage for rent as per availability. Pets are welcome and utilities included in the maintenance! The building is quietly situated on a picturesque tree-lined block between Union Square and Stuyvesant Square Park. The block is home to the nationally landmarked St. George’s Church and offers exceptional convenience, just two blocks from Union Square and major transportation hubs. Everyday essentials are right at your doorstep with Westside Market directly across the street, while Trader Joe’s, Whole Foods, and the Union Square Greenmarket are all within five blocks. Building policies permit co-purchasing, pied-à-terres, gifting, and guarantors. Please note that purchasing for non-working students is not allowed. There is an assessment of $224.06 currently in place.
